Toluene Diisocyanate (TDI), while incredibly useful in polyurethane manufacturing, requires strict adherence to safety protocols due to its reactive nature. This discussion focuses on the importance of safety when working with the toluene diisocyanate chemical.
TDI is a reactive aromatic diisocyanate that can pose health risks if not handled properly. Exposure, particularly to vapor or aerosol, can cause respiratory irritation and sensitization, potentially leading to occupational asthma. Skin and eye contact can also result in irritation. Therefore, comprehensive safety measures are paramount in any industrial setting where TDI is used. Key safety recommendations typically include:
- Ventilation: Always use TDI in well-ventilated areas, preferably with local exhaust ventilation, to keep airborne concentrations below recommended exposure limits.
- Personal Protective Equipment (PPE): Wear appropriate PPE, including chemical-resistant gloves (e.g., butyl rubber, nitrile), safety goggles or face shield, and protective clothing. Respiratory protection (e.g., an air-purifying respirator with organic vapor cartridges) may be necessary depending on the exposure levels.
- Handling Procedures: Avoid skin and eye contact. Do not inhale vapors. Ensure containers are tightly sealed when not in use to prevent moisture contamination and vapor release.
- Storage: Store TDI in a cool, dry, well-ventilated area, away from incompatible materials such as water, amines, alcohols, and strong acids. Keep containers tightly closed and protected from direct sunlight.
- Emergency Procedures: Have emergency eyewash stations and safety showers readily available. Familiarize yourself and your staff with spill containment and cleanup procedures.
